- How long is the Charleston to Savannah: Lowcountry Coast route?
- This route takes 8 days taking in 5 stops.
- Where does this route start and end?
- The route runs from Charleston, South Carolina to Savannah, Georgia in South Carolina & Georgia Lowcountry, United States.
- When is the best time to travel this route?
- The best time to travel this route is March to May, September to November.
- How active is this route?
- Activity level: Easy-going. Easy-going and accessible for most fitness levels.
- What transport do I need for this route?
- Any self-driven vehicle works well for this route.
- What budget do I need for this route?
- Mid-range spending — expect comfortable accommodation and a mix of dining options.
- What type of accommodation suits this route?
- Mixed accommodation works well along this route.
- What is the pace of this trip?
- Relaxed — plenty of time to linger at each stop.
- What type of trip is this?
- This route is well-suited to: Coastal, Culture, Food & drink, Scenic, Classic road trip.
- Are there any practical tips for this route?
- Park once and explore the peninsula on foot or by bike; downtown garages beat hunting for street spots. Botany Bay is closed on Tuesdays and during scheduled hunts; check the SC DNR calendar before you drive out. Hunting Island fills up fast; arrive early on weekends and bring a card for the park entry fee. Cycling is easiest at low tide on firm sand; check the tide chart and ride early before the beach fills. Savannah's squares are walkable but parking is tight; use a garage and explore the grid on foot.
